Método IDesktopWindowXamlSourceNative2::P reTranslateMessage (windows.ui.xaml.hosting.desktopwindowxamlsource.h)
Permite que a estrutura XAML do WinRT processe uma mensagem do Windows para um objeto DesktopWindowXamlSource que hospeda um controle XAML do WinRT.
Sintaxe
HRESULT PreTranslateMessage(
const MSG *message,
BOOL *result
);
Parâmetros
message
Tipo: const MSG*
A mensagem do Windows a ser processada.
result
Tipo: BOOL*
True se a mensagem foi processada; caso contrário, false.
Valor retornado
Se o método for bem-sucedido, ele retornará S_OK. Caso contrário, ele retornará um código de erro HRESULT.
Comentários
Para obter um exemplo de código que demonstra como usar esse método, consulte XamlBridge.cpp no exemplo SampleCppApp no repositório de exemplos da Ilha XAML.
Requisitos
Cliente mínimo com suporte | Windows 10, versão 1903 (build 18362) |
Cabeçalho | windows.ui.xaml.hosting.desktopwindowxamlsource.h |
Confira também
Como usar a API de hospedagem XAML da UWP em um aplicativo de desktop C++ (Win32)